Book excerpt: During the eleventh quarter of the project, new flowmeters were replaced in the reaction system and calibrated to control the flowrate of HS, CO2, H2 and N2. The experimental results from quartz tube reactor were summarized in tabular form. The results showed that H2S conversion increased with increasing temperature from 500 to 600°C when used with the CoO-MoO3-Alumina catalyst. Bench scale experiments were set and performed to further investigate the adsorption ability of activated carbon which was the best of four adsorbents tested last quarter. At the same time, several designs of activated carbon feed system were tested. Under both an inert and a real reaction environment, bench scale experiments were performed to investigate the characteristics and efficiency of activated carbon passing through the CoO-MoO3-Alumina catalyst bed. The results showed that activated carbon powder could easily be transported through the catalytic bed. The adsorption process may be applicable to promote conversion of H2S in the H2S and CO2 reaction system.

This book was released on 1996 with total page 41 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This annual report summarizes the results of the project during the third year period. The purpose of this study was to develop an experimental and theoretical procedure to investigate the feasibility of producing elemental sulfur, carbon monoxide, hydrogen and possibly methane from hydrogen sulfide and carbon dioxide through catalytic reactions. A standard experimental system that can evaluate potential catalysts under controlled laboratory conditions has been designed and constructed. And an effective simulation program capable of providing valuable thermodynamic information on the reaction system has been compiled. During this project year, the modified experimental system for the catalytic reaction studies was installed and the temperature distribution profile inside the reactor has been characterized. New flowmeters were replaced in the reaction system and calibrated to control the flowrates of H2S, CO2, H2 and N2. Based on the experimental results of H2S decomposition under both non-catalytic and catalytic conditions, bench scale experiments were performed with the CoO-MoO3-Alumina catalyst at moderate temperatures, around 550 C, to investigate the adsorption effects using solid sorbents within a sulfur vapor environment. Four kinds of adsorbents have been tested. In addition to the above baseline tests, several designs of solid adsorbent feed system have been tested. Under both an inert and a real reaction environment, bench scale experiments were performed to investigate the characteristics and efficiency of activated carbon passing through the CoO-MoO3-Alumina catalyst bed.

Book excerpt: This study is to develop an experimental and theoretical procedure to investigate the feasibility of producing elemental sulfur, CO, H2 and possibly CH4 from H2S and CO2 through catalytic reactions. A standard experimental system that can evaluate potential catalysts under controlled laboratory conditions has been designed and constructed. An effective simulation program capable of providing valuable thermodynamic information of the reaction system has been compiled. During this second project year, the modified experimental system for the laboratory catalytic reaction studies has been installed and temperature distribution profile inside the reactor has been characterized. Based on the experimental decomposition of H2S under both non-catalytic and catalytic conditions with the CoO-MoO3-alumina catalyst at moderate temperatures, around 550 C, further thermodynamic analyses of the theoretical conversion of H2S for various temperatures, pressures and ratios of H2S to CO2 were performed. A multistage reaction system was also considered. Results are presented. 47 refs., 51 figs., 7 tabs.

Book excerpt: During the seventh quarter of the project, further simulations were performed to investigate the feasibility of producing elemental sulfur and methane from hydrogen sulfide and carbon dioxide by using the overall reaction of H[sub 2]S and CO[sub 2] based on the following stoichiometry: 4H[sub 2]S+ CO[sub 2][l-equilibrium] 2S[sub 2]+ CH[sub 4]+ 2H[sub 2]O. The results indicate that the number of stages needed to reach the final system equilibrium for recovering sulfur can be greatly affected by the factor of sulfur vapor pressure. Sulfur vapor pressure versus the system temperature follows a logarithmic relationship. The H[sub 2]S conversion and sulfur yield do not increase proportionally with the number of stages. The simulation indicates that a multiple stage system is more effective at a high reaction temperature range in raising the H[sub 2]S conversion and sulfur yield.

Book excerpt: During the sixth quarter of the project, simulations were carried out to investigate the feasibility of producing elemental sulfur and methane from hydrogen sulfide and carbon dioxide by using the overall reaction of H[sub 2]S and CO[sub 2] based on the following equation: 4 H[sub 2]S+ CO[sub 2][l-equilibrium] 2 S[sub 2]+ CH[sub 4]+2 H[sub 2]O. The results indicate that two reaction zones are required to realize the above reaction. The first reaction zone should be composed of multiple stages to recover the elemental sulfur without the equilibrium limitations. With optimum temperatures in each zone, the conversion can be increased significantly. The simulation also indicates less amounts of by-products, such as COS, CS[sub 2] and SO[sub 2]. The limitation on the extraction of sulfur is directly related to the sulfur vapor pressure.

Book excerpt: During the third quarter of this project, by using the apparatus previously setup for preparation of catalysts, the CoO-MoO3-Al2O3 catalyst was prepared and the thermal stability of the catalyst was tested. Efforts were made on the calibration and the programming of the two column GC of a Perkin Elmer Gas Chromatograph. Column A was used for detecting sulfur related substances such as H2S, COS and CS2, and column B was for CO, CH4 and H2. All of the GC standard curves were obtained. Non-catalytic experiments were carried out by using the packed bed reactor system with blank, filled only with quartz wool and Al2O3 support for future reference. A modified new reactor was designed to quickly quench the reaction and to prohibit the occurrence of re-equilibration of reaction products. Further thermodynamic analyses for the reaction of H2S and CO, were performed using the Stanjan method.

Book excerpt: During the second quarter of the project, an experimental apparatus was setup for catalyst screening studies. Sulfided Co-Mo-Al2O3 catalyst was prepared and a thermodynamic study for the reaction of H2S and CO2 was performed. A packed bed reactor made of quartz tube was setup for catalyst screening studies. This reactor was also used for the H2 reduction of catalyst. Temperature profile in the reactor was measured and results indicated that in the middle of the reactor (5 to 6 inches in length) the temperature profile may be regarded as isothermal. Sulfided Co-Mo catalyst was prepared by first reducing (using H2) and sulfiding (using H2S) a commercially available CoO-MoO3-Al2O3 catalyst. Thermodynamic analysis for the reaction of H2S and CO2 was performed by using the JANAF thermochemic table and the STANJAN method. The results indicated that the following reaction mechanism might be suitable for the reaction of H2S and CO2 to produce elemental sulfur and methane: (1) 2H2S = 2H2+S2, (2) CO2+H2=CO+H2O, (3) CO2+4H2=CH4+2H2O, and (4) CO+3H2=CH4+2H2O.
